Ack...not having search stinks!

Does anyone run the Pypes Street Pro system? I am mainly concerned with drone free highway cruising...want to make sure their Street Pro is quiet enough and not going to blow me out.

You can get this entire system for $400...are these sub-par systems are pretty decent?

i have the Pypes Tru Dual exhuast kit, but i upgraded to the Violator mufflers
Street Pros are great......Violators are very agressive(loud)
it all depends what you are after in the exhaust....performance, looks, sound
if i were to get a new kit i would go with the mid-muffler kit, just to have astraight pipe look
